Tony Award Winner Steven Levenson Discusses DEAR EVAN HANSEN At David Posanck JCC

By: Jan. 23, 2019

Tony Award Winner Steven Levenson Discusses DEAR EVAN HANSEN At David Posanck JCC  Image

Steven Levenson, the Tony Award-winning playwright of Dear Evan Hansen will discuss his Broadway smash musical about a lonely teenager who inadvertently becomes a social media phenomenon and the new novel Levenson has co-written that is based on the musical at the David Posnack Jewish Community Center.

Levenson will appear on Tuesday, February 12 at 7:30 p.m. at the Center, located at 5850 S. Pine Island Rd., in Davie. The event is open to the public.

The program will be moderated by Kelley Shanley, president/CEO of the Broward Center for the Performing Arts. The evening will also feature the Broward Center's youth ensemble, The Spotlights. All ticketholders from the Levenson program will have a chance to win show swag or two tickets to the opening night performance of Dear Evan Hansen, coming in March to the Broward Center.

Tickets cost $30 and include one ticket and one book or $40 and include two tickets and one book.
